Why Martin Necas is a Hot Commodity
Martin Necas, currently with the Carolina Hurricanes, has proven himself to be a dynamic and versatile forward in the NHL. His speed, puck-handling skills, and offensive creativity make him a threat every time he's on the ice. Necas has the ability to play both center and wing, adding to his value as a player. Over the past few seasons, he's consistently shown an upward trajectory in his performance, making him an attractive target for teams looking to add scoring depth and skill to their lineups.
One of the key reasons Necas is generating so much interest is his potential. While he's already a solid NHL player, many believe he has yet to reach his full capabilities. A change of scenery and a fresh opportunity could be exactly what he needs to unlock that next level of performance. Teams are betting on his upside and envisioning him as a key contributor to their offensive success. He is a game changer.
Necas's playmaking abilities are another significant asset. He has a knack for finding his teammates in scoring positions and setting up high-quality chances. This is particularly valuable in today's NHL, where teams are constantly seeking players who can create offense and make those around them better. His vision and passing skills make him a valuable addition to any team's power play unit.
The Colorado Avalanche's Needs
The Colorado Avalanche are always in contention. After winning the Stanley Cup in 2022, they're hungry for more. While they have a core of superstars like Nathan MacKinnon, Cale Makar, and Mikko Rantanen, adding depth and skill is always a priority. The Avalanche need players who can complement their top stars and provide consistent offensive production throughout the lineup. Securing another consistent player is key to their chances.
One area where the Avalanche could particularly benefit from an upgrade is their secondary scoring. While their top line is among the best in the league, they sometimes struggle to generate offense from their other lines. Adding a player like Necas could help address this issue by providing a much-needed boost to their offensive depth. His ability to create scoring chances and contribute on the power play would be a significant asset.
Furthermore, the Avalanche are always looking to add speed and skill to their lineup. The modern NHL is a fast-paced league, and teams need players who can keep up with the game's increasing tempo. Necas's skating ability and puck-handling skills make him a perfect fit for the Avalanche's style of play. He can transition quickly from defense to offense and create scoring opportunities in transition. He could be the perfect fit.

Potential Trade Scenarios
Of course, any potential trade for Martin Necas would require the Avalanche to give up something of value. The Hurricanes would likely be looking for a combination of draft picks, prospects, and/or established players in return. Here are a few potential trade scenarios that could make sense:
- Scenario 1: The Avalanche trade a first-round pick, a top prospect, and a depth player to the Hurricanes for Necas.
- Scenario 2: The Avalanche trade two second-round picks, a mid-level prospect, and an established player to the Hurricanes for Necas.
- Scenario 3: A three-team trade where the Avalanche send assets to a third team, who then sends assets to the Hurricanes for Necas.
The exact details of any trade would depend on the specific assets that the Avalanche are willing to part with and the Hurricanes' needs. However, it's clear that the Avalanche would need to make a significant offer to acquire a player of Necas's caliber. This is not an easy deal to make.
